Thanking Our Veterans!

Words such as brave, strong and freedom, follow “Dear Veteran,” on letters written by Lost Creek 3rd graders. Most importantly, they all say “Thank you.”

For the last several years, students in Ms. Augustine and Ms. Paprocki’s classes have written and drawn pictures to veterans in recognition of Veterans Day.

“We talk about what a veteran is and then brainstorm some things we may want to say to a veteran. Then they write a letter using those ideas. The letters are then sent to actual veterans,” Ms. Augustine said. 

More than 100 letters have been written. And it’s not one-way communication.

“Some students, or myself, will get letters or emails back from the veterans we reached out to,” Ms. Augustine said. “Some have even gotten trinkets in the past such as medals, pens, etc.”

The positive feedback to Ms. Augustine and Ms. Paprocki’s efforts is felt amongst those who have returned each year to receive and reply to letters. And for Ms. Augustine, it’s something she looks forward to each November. “It's had much more of an impact than I had ever imagined it would, and is probably my favorite project we do all year.”
